The main phytopathogenic agent involved in this process, <jats:italic>Phytophthora cinnamomi<\/jats:italic>, has a high infection potential and survival ability, and became a serious threat to this ecosystem. Extensive areas of cork oak are infected in Portugal, being imperative to find new ways to control this disease. The complex lifecycle of this pathogen and the small number of effective agrochemicals currently authorized against <jats:italic>Phytophthora<\/jats:italic> spp., with phosphonates taking advantage, justifies this work where new products with antagonism against Oomycetes or biostimulant properties were tested. This study aimed to evaluate the efficacy of BLAD (a polypeptide with antifungal, anti-oomycete and biostimulant properties), potassium phosphonate and salicylic acid in <jats:italic>Q. suber<\/jats:italic> infected with <jats:italic>P. cinnamomi,<\/jats:italic> quantifying the severity of root lesions. BLAD, potassium phosphonate and salicylic acid treatments showed lower root lesion severities than the inoculated control, and proved to be effective as they provided a slower disease evolution.
